Types of Digital Evidence We Help Attorneys Identify & Review

Digital evidence can come from countless sources—some obvious, others easily overlooked. In many cases, crucial information is hidden within everyday devices, online accounts, or metadata that opposing parties may fail to disclose. Our forensic experts help attorneys uncover the full scope of available digital evidence, ensuring no critical detail is missed. Whether you're dealing with deleted messages, hidden files, or inconsistencies in digital records, we have the expertise to locate, analyze, and validate the evidence you need to build a strong case.

Helping Attorneys Locate & Analyze Crucial Digital Evidence in Discovery

Emails & Digital Communications

Gmail, Outlook, corporate servers.

Missing or Deleted Communications

Text messages, emails, chat logs.

Mobile Device & Text Messages

SMS, iMessage, WhatsApp, Signal, Telegram.

Computer & Internet Activity

Browser history, file access records.

Cloud Storage & Document Metadata

Google Drive, OneDrive, Dropbox.

Social Media & Online Accounts

Facebook, Instagram, LinkedIn, and deleted content.

GPS & Location Data

Google location history, cell tower data, app tracking.

Surveillance & Security Footage

CCTV, dashcams, bodycams, home systems.

Audio Recordings

Devices, apps, police radio traffic.

Digitized Paper Record

Chain of custody documents, search warrants, intake forms.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is digital discovery review?

Digital discovery review involves analyzing and validating digital evidence produced during discovery to ensure it is complete, authentic, and legally admissible.

Can you help identify missing or withheld digital evidence?

Yes. We compare provided evidence against expected data sources, patterns, and system records to detect missing, incomplete, or altered information.

What types of cases benefit from digital discovery assistance?

Our services support both civil (such as business disputes, employment litigation) and criminal defense cases where digital evidence plays a critical role.

How do you verify the authenticity of digital evidence?

We examine metadata, timestamps, file structures, and system logs to detect tampering, missing data, or improper handling, ensuring forensic integrity.

Can you assist in drafting or challenging discovery requests?

Absolutely. We help attorneys create precise, targeted discovery requests and provide expert consultation or testimony to challenge inadequate or incomplete discovery.
